Tugdock is a technology which enables heavy marine structures to be built or assembled and loaded-out in ports with water depth or space restrictions.

Tugdock Units (TDUs) can be mobilised alongside the quayside or attached to the structures as additional draft-reducing buoyancy.

TDUs are air ballast controlled submersible units which are modular and entirely road transportable.

TDUs can loadout substructures in as little as 5m of water.

TDUs can reduce draft and manoeuvre heavy marine structures.

TDUs provide a large waterplane area and create greater stability at shallow draft.

TDUs can be used during the marshalling, construction and O&M phases.

Large Tugdock Logo

Please contact us for further information.